Financial health, per its FY2024 accounts

The accounts state that total unrestricted funds available at December 2024 were £395,298, which is significantly above the stated minimum reserve of £116,000. The charity reported a net incoming resource of £18,314 for the year, supported by a large grant from the Euroclear Foundation received in early 2025. The trustees confirm that reserves remain very comfortable and sufficient to fulfill commitments to committed projects.

What the accounts disclose

Reserves policy: unrestricted funds should cover expected grants over the next 12 months and operating costs for a period of at least 6 months (held: £395k)
PAWA has maintained a written reserve policy that unrestricted funds should cover expected grants over the next 12 months and operating costs for a period of at least 6 months. — page 6
